Goosmann Law is seeking a full-time Corporate / Business / Real Estate / Municipalities Paralegal to join our Omaha office. This position supports attorneys across corporate, transactional, and real estate matters and plays a key role in managing documentation, filings, and client coordination throughout their lifecycle.
The ideal candidate brings a strong background in private practice, excellent organizational skills, and experience handling multiple matters in a deadline-driven environment. This role offers the opportunity to work closely with attorneys on a variety of sophisticated transactions while contributing to a collaborative and professional team.
Key Responsibilities:
- Assist attorneys with corporate, business, real estate, and municipalities matters from initial intake through closing
- Prepare, review, and organize transactional documents, contracts, filings and closing materials
- Draft routine correspondence, corporate records, and supporting legal documents
- Coordinate filings with state and local agencies, including entity formation and compliance documentation
- Manage and maintain accurate client files, calendars, deadlines, and document management systems
- Assist with due diligence, document review, and organization of transaction materials
- Communicate professionally with attorneys, clients, governmental entities, and third parties
- Track tasks and deadlines across multiple matters with accuracy and attention to detail
- Record billable time in accordance with firm policies
